Radical Resection of the Third Portion of the Duodenum for Secondary Aortoduodenal Fistula

open access: yesAnnals of Gastroenterological Surgery, EarlyView.
Secondary aortoduodenal fistula most commonly involves the third portion of the duodenum and requires definitive management of both vascular and gastrointestinal components. We demonstrate a step‐by‐step technique for radical duodenal resection and reconstruction performed in structured collaboration with cardiovascular surgeons.

Integrating Reinforcement Learning With Explainable Artificial Intelligence for Real‐Time Clinical Decision Support in Dynamic Healthcare Environments

open access: yesAdvanced Intelligent Systems, EarlyView.
A hybrid Reinforcement Learning–Explainable AI framework integrates SHAP and LIME explanations directly into a Deep Q‐Network inference loop for real‐time ICU decision support. Trained on 18 142 mechanically ventilated stays from the eICU database, the system attains 93.0% decision accuracy, 20% fewer errors than RL alone, and a 91% clinician trust ...
